Due to the crustal movement, magma flows upward. How did agate form? When it rises to a certain height, it will encounter groundwater. When water meets hot rock flow, it will form a gas-liquid mixture, and bubbles will form in the rock flow. These bubbles are different in size, sparsity and shape. As the magma rises again, the bubbles in the rock flow become bigger and swear to roll. When the magma reaches a certain height and no longer flows, bubbles will also be located. At this time, the shape of the bubble will not change. With the cooling of temperature, the outermost layer of silicon dioxide gradually forms a thin agate shell, which is opaque, dense and hard. The shell contains gas, liquid and silica gel. The silica colloid is cooled again to form chalcedony, which is distributed on the inner wall of the shell. At this time, agate with light particles appears black bands, brown bands with manganese oxide and pale white or light gray bands with calcium and magnesium in the gas mixture. These minerals containing pigment ions crystallize in turn according to different temperatures, thus forming textured agates with distinct layers and different colors. Layered agate is uniform in texture, hollow and solid, generally translucent to opaque, with hardness of 6.5 to 7 degrees, specific gravity of 2.55 to 2.9 1, and refractive index of 1.535 to 1.55. Agate can be formed in all strata of geological history, whether igneous or sedimentary. So there are many agates. Agate is widely distributed in China, almost all provinces, mainly in Heilongjiang, Liaoning, Hubei and other regions. It is also rich in Europe, North America and Southeast Asia in the world, and the most famous producing areas in the world are India and Brazil. Agate is mainly produced in cracks and caves of volcanic rocks and also in sedimentary rocks. It is a colloidal condensate of silicon dioxide. Like crystal and jasper, agate is also a timely mineral, and its chemical composition is also silica. Its hardness exceeds that of crystal. There is a mantra in the jewelry industry-agate is poor without red. This shows how important the red color of agate is. In fact, the color of agate is rich and varied, but red is the main color in agate. Because there are few natural red agates and the color layer is not deep, the red color in agate is mostly burnt red agate. Its red colors are Zhen Hong, purplish red, crimson, brownish red, sauce red and yellow red. In addition, red agate is called brocade agate, and red and white agate is called brocade agate or safflower agate.
